package quark
import (
"context"
"crypto/md5"
"crypto/sha1"
"encoding/hex"
"io"
"net/http"
"os"
"github.com/alist-org/alist/v3/drivers/base"
"github.com/alist-org/alist/v3/internal/conf"
"github.com/alist-org/alist/v3/internal/driver"
"github.com/alist-org/alist/v3/internal/errs"
"github.com/alist-org/alist/v3/internal/model"
"github.com/alist-org/alist/v3/pkg/utils"
"github.com/go-resty/resty/v2"
log "github.com/sirupsen/logrus"
)
type Quark struct {
model.Storage
Addition
}
func (d *Quark) Config() driver.Config {
return config
}
func (d *Quark) GetAddition() driver.Additional {
return d.Addition
}
func (d *Quark) Init(ctx context.Context, storage model.Storage) error {
d.Storage = storage
err := utils.Json.UnmarshalFromString(d.Storage.Addition, &d.Addition)
if err != nil {
return err
}
_, err = d.request("/config", http.MethodGet, nil, nil)
return err
}
func (d *Quark) Drop(ctx context.Context) error {
return nil
}
func (d *Quark) List(ctx context.Context, dir model.Obj, args model.ListArgs) ([]model.Obj, error) {
files, err := d.GetFiles(dir.GetID())
if err != nil {
return nil, err
}
return utils.SliceConvert(files, func(src File) (model.Obj, error) {
return fileToObj(src), nil
})

}
//func (d *Quark) Get(ctx context.Context, path string) (model.Obj, error) {
// // TODO this is optional
// return nil, errs.NotImplement
//}
func (d *Quark) Link(ctx context.Context, file model.Obj, args model.LinkArgs) (*model.Link, error) {
data := base.Json{
"fids": []string{file.GetID()},
}
var resp DownResp
_, err := d.request("/file/download", http.MethodPost, func(req *resty.Request) {
req.SetBody(data)
}, &resp)
if err != nil {
return nil, err
}
return &model.Link{
URL: resp.Data[0].DownloadUrl,
Header: http.Header{
"Cookie": []string{d.Cookie},
"Referer": []string{"https://pan.quark.cn"},
},
}, nil
}
func (d *Quark) MakeDir(ctx context.Context, parentDir model.Obj, dirName string) error {
data := base.Json{
"dir_init_lock": false,
"dir_path": "",
"file_name": dirName,
"pdir_fid": parentDir.GetID(),
}
_, err := d.request("/file", http.MethodPost, func(req *resty.Request) {
req.SetBody(data)
}, nil)
return err
}
func (d *Quark) Move(ctx context.Context, srcObj, dstDir model.Obj) error {
data := base.Json{
"action_type": 1,
"exclude_fids": []string{},
"filelist": []string{srcObj.GetID()},
"to_pdir_fid": dstDir.GetID(),
}
_, err := d.request("/file/move", http.MethodPost, func(req *resty.Request) {
req.SetBody(data)
}, nil)
return err
}
func (d *Quark) Rename(ctx context.Context, srcObj model.Obj, newName string) error {
data := base.Json{
"fid": srcObj.GetID(),
"file_name": newName,
}
_, err := d.request("/file/rename", http.MethodPost, func(req *resty.Request) {
req.SetBody(data)
}, nil)
return err
}
func (d *Quark) Copy(ctx context.Context, srcObj, dstDir model.Obj) error {
return errs.NotSupport
}
func (d *Quark) Remove(ctx context.Context, obj model.Obj) error {
data := base.Json{
"action_type": 1,
"exclude_fids": []string{},
"filelist": []string{obj.GetID()},
}
_, err := d.request("/file/delete", http.MethodPost, func(req *resty.Request) {
req.SetBody(data)
}, nil)
return err
}
func (d *Quark) Put(ctx context.Context, dstDir model.Obj, stream model.FileStreamer, up driver.UpdateProgress) error {
var tempFile *os.File
var err error
if f, ok := stream.GetReadCloser().(*os.File); ok {
tempFile = f
} else {
tempFile, err = os.CreateTemp(conf.Conf.TempDir, "file-*")
if err != nil {
return err
}
defer func() {
_ = tempFile.Close()
_ = os.Remove(tempFile.Name())
}()
_, err = io.Copy(tempFile, stream)
if err != nil {
return err
}
_, err = tempFile.Seek(0, io.SeekStart)
if err != nil {
return err
}
}
m := md5.New()
_, err = io.Copy(m, tempFile)
if err != nil {
return err
}
_, err = tempFile.Seek(0, io.SeekStart)
if err != nil {
return err
}
md5Str := hex.EncodeToString(m.Sum(nil))
s := sha1.New()
_, err = io.Copy(s, tempFile)
if err != nil {
return err
}
_, err = tempFile.Seek(0, io.SeekStart)
if err != nil {
return err
}
sha1Str := hex.EncodeToString(s.Sum(nil))
// pre
pre, err := d.upPre(stream, dstDir.GetID())
if err != nil {
return err
}
log.Debugln("hash: ", md5Str, sha1Str)
// hash
finish, err := d.upHash(md5Str, sha1Str, pre.Data.TaskId)
if err != nil {
return err
}
if finish {
return nil
}
// part up
partSize := pre.Metadata.PartSize
var bytes []byte
md5s := make([]string, 0)
defaultBytes := make([]byte, partSize)
left := stream.GetSize()
partNumber := 1
sizeDivide100 := stream.GetSize() / 100
for left > 0 {
if left > int64(partSize) {
bytes = defaultBytes
} else {
bytes = make([]byte, left)
}
_, err := io.ReadFull(tempFile, bytes)
if err != nil {
return err
}
left -= int64(partSize)
log.Debugf("left: %d", left)
m, err := d.upPart(pre, stream.GetMimetype(), partNumber, bytes)
//m, err := driver.UpPart(pre, file.GetMIMEType(), partNumber, bytes, account, md5Str, sha1Str)
if err != nil {
return err
}
if m == "finish" {
return nil
}
md5s = append(md5s, m)
partNumber++
up(100 - int(left/sizeDivide100))
}
err = d.upCommit(pre, md5s)
if err != nil {
return err
}
return d.upFinish(pre)
}
func (d *Quark) Other(ctx context.Context, args model.OtherArgs) (interface{}, error) {
return nil, errs.NotSupport
}
var _ driver.Driver = (*Quark)(nil)
